Bringing Broadway

Published

Thanks to the expertise of Broadway/San Diego, the best of the New York theatre world is showcased at the downtown Civic Theatre. Here’s what’s in store in the months ahead: The beloved Les Miserables runs only the first two days of September. A new production of Jekyll & Hyde, starring Constantine Maroulis, takes the stage October 2-7. There are both new and familiar elements in a reworked production of the classic Peter Pan, starring the iconic Cathy Rigby, who is easily the performer most identified with the role. The new Peter Pan will be in the Civic Theatre November 13-18. The New York Times said: “Rigby still carries off the flights, fights, and acrobatics that make Peter Pan audiences mesmerized.” The acclaimed Billy Elliot will be here in spring 2013, followed by American Idiot. It’s predicted Billy Elliot will be in great demand, so either line up early for tickets or subscribe to the entire season to ensure inclusion of this hot-ticket item. The season also includes a spirited production of Sister Act in summer 2013. (888/937-8995, www.broadwaysd.com)    DARLENE G. DAVIES
